The SPYRAL HTN-ON MED trial, the most comprehensive RDN clinical program to date, has demonstrated the long-term durability of Symplicity RDN. At three years, patients experienced a 14.0 mmHg reduction in 24-hour ambulatory systolic blood pressure (ABPM) and an 18.5 mmHg reduction in office-based systolic blood pressure (OSBP), compared to sham controls, according to the
. These results, confirmed in both medicated and non-medicated populations, underscore the procedure's safety and efficacy. Notably, no renal artery stenosis exceeding 70% was observed in the RDN group over three years, reinforcing its favorable safety profile.The clinical significance of these findings is profound. Hypertension, often resistant to medication, remains a leading cause of cardiovascular morbidity and mortality. Symplicity RDN's ability to deliver sustained blood pressure control without leaving an implant behind-a critical distinction from other interventional therapies-positions it as a compelling option for patients and clinicians alike, consistent with

The RDN market, valued at $340.4 million in 2023, is projected to surge to $3.62 billion by 2030, growing at a 40.2% CAGR, according to
. This expansion is driven by the rising prevalence of resistant hypertension and the adoption of minimally invasive therapies. , with its Symplicity RDN system, is uniquely positioned to capitalize on this growth.The company's first-mover advantage-having entered the RDN market in 2011 through its acquisition of Ardian-is compounded by its robust clinical data and global commercial infrastructure. Symplicity RDN's approval in nearly 80 countries, coupled with Medtronic's extensive cardiovascular sales network, provides a significant edge over competitors. In the U.S., where the procedure received FDA approval in November 2023, the market is expected to grow at a 26.6% CAGR through 2034, fueled by healthcare system demand for cost-effective solutions, according to a
.
However, commercial success hinges on overcoming reimbursement challenges. In the U.S., procedural costs often exceed $20,000, while reimbursement rates remain suboptimal, with private insurers frequently requiring prior authorization, according to
. In contrast, Europe's clearer reimbursement pathways-particularly in Germany-have accelerated adoption. Medtronic's engagement with payers and medical associations to secure reimbursement is a strategic priority.The RDN market remains fragmented, with Medtronic's Symplicity RDN competing against emerging technologies such as Boston Scientific's Paradise (acquired via SoniVie) and ReCor Medical's ultrasound-based system (now under Otsuka Medical Devices). While ReCor's Paradise has demonstrated an 8.0 mmHg reduction in daytime ABPM in its RADIANCE-HTN trials, Medtronic's radiofrequency-based approach retained a dominant 74.6% market share in 2023, attributed to its established clinical validation and procedural safety, according to Grand View Research.
Technological differentiation is key. Medtronic's multi-electrode catheter design and integration of real-world evidence into its SPYRAL program provide a competitive moat. Meanwhile, ultrasound-based RDN, though growing at the fastest CAGR, faces adoption hurdles due to its newer status and limited long-term data.
Despite its promise, Symplicity RDN's adoption is constrained by three factors:
1. Reimbursement Gaps: In the U.S., inconsistent payer policies delay patient access.
2. Physician Education: Referral patterns for RDN remain underdeveloped, with many clinicians unfamiliar with the procedure's indications, as noted in
Addressing these challenges will require collaboration between Medtronic, payers, and healthcare providers. The company's emphasis on shared decision-making-highlighting that one-third of patients prefer interventional options-aligns with broader trends in patient-centric care.
Medtronic's Symplicity RDN has demonstrated both clinical efficacy and commercial scalability. With sustained blood pressure reductions confirmed through three years of follow-up and a market poised for exponential growth, the system represents a transformative intervention for hypertension management. However, its long-term success will depend on resolving reimbursement barriers, expanding physician education, and refining patient selection. For investors, the RDN market offers a compelling opportunity, with Medtronic's leadership position and clinical expertise providing a strong foundation for sustained growth.
